I picked up this necklace at one of our local thrift stores for $4.50 and I wasn't crazy about the worn leather strap or the large white pendant, but loved the colors of the beads because it they were just what I was looking for to go with a new outfit. I wanted a shorter necklace and the large pendant was just too much. So... what to do? I took out my jewelry pliers, some chain, jump rings, and found a smaller bead in a complimentary color in my stash. I threaded the bead on a head pin to create a new pendant and attached it with a jump ring. I attached the chain to each side with jump rings and had a new necklace! Thanks for stopping by.
